The Ultimate Guide to 1313 PDC Cutters for Directional Drilling Bits


What Makes 1313 PDC Cutters Unique?

1313 PDC cutters are engineered for superior performance in directional drilling applications. Their unique geometry and advanced materials ensure exceptional durability and cutting efficiency, even in challenging geological formations. These cutters are designed to reduce vibration and enhance stability, leading to smoother drilling operations and extended bit life.

Enhanced Durability and Wear Resistance

Thanks to their specialized diamond table and carbide substrate, 1313 PDC cutters offer remarkable resistance to abrasion and impact. This makes them ideal for demanding drilling environments where reliability is critical.

Applications in Directional Drilling

Directional drilling requires precision and reliability, and 1313 pdc cutter for directional drilling bits deliver on both fronts. They are widely used in oil and gas exploration, geothermal drilling, and other industrial applications. Their ability to maintain sharpness under high pressure and temperature ensures consistent performance.

Optimized for Complex Well Paths

These cutters excel in navigating complex well trajectories, providing the agility needed for precise directional control. Their design minimizes energy loss and maximizes rate of penetration (ROP), saving time and operational costs.
